Here's and interesting question. A lot of talk about whales in this thread. What is a whale nowadays? I am sure there are a lot of people existing on a few joins a day, but how many does it take to influence a program? How many joins does it take to be an influential "whale"?
|
I asked a couple of processors that very question in Florida, since they see the back end of the transactions and would know better what is
actually true about this industry, and claims. Here is there responses.
1. The only whales sending 100-200 joins a day are
mailers. A lot via Yahoo.
2. A whale, in 2009 terms, sends 2-20 joins a day. If you can
consistently do that. You are a whale in 2009.
3. If cross sales were eliminated tomorrow. 50-75% of the programs would close. They stay alive on cross sales, and some up sells.
